Best Friends posted:Here is one of the greatest interrogators of all time, maybe the best: I went on a random ski trip last year and one of the dudes on it turned out to be a former Army interrogator. He kept calling the CIA folks a loving joke and that all he did was just talk to the dudes. Just find out connections between people and ask circle questions like "Oh, you know A?" and "We know you know B, does B know A?" "You talked about A before does he know B" and so on.
